Default Another visit to the Duracell Bunny

Mostly today I have been helping Dylan get the bolts out of the hubs and rebuilding the car back up.

Here's the offending bolt and bushes (which had to get burned out).
The new bolts have been treated to a good dose of grease.



This is the pile of rust and crud that fell off during the minor adjustments with Big Hal the Hammer.



The meister at work!





The final set up and tracked by Dylan.





I have new poly ARB link bushes, gearbox, front drop link bushes and the new front alloy wishbones and it's nearly there .

I can't thank Dylan enough and there are a few favours going his way soon

Your a star mate .

And the cluncking from the backend which started on the way home was not anything that had been fitted .

Note to self - remember you put the alloy wishbones and your tool box in the boot .

1. The last of the poly bushes.
2. Lightweight pulleys.
3. Sport cat.
4. Engine bay bolt kit.
5. CDF dog bar.
6. Powder Coat the Alloys. Pick up 9 May.
7. New alloy front arms. Bushes fitted.
8. Roof Flap. By the WWF
